DIY Clove, Honey & Lime Mask: A Recipe to Try!
This simple blend is everywhere right now, and for good reason! Combining cloves with everyday ingredients like oil, lime, and honey creates a nourishing mask that’s easy to make at home.
What You’ll Need:
- 1 tablespoon of finely ground cloves (you can grind whole cloves in a spice grinder)
- 1 teaspoon of raw honey (known for its moisturizing properties)
- 1/2 teaspoon of fresh lime juice (a natural exfoliant, use sparingly)
- 1-2 teaspoons of a carrier oil like almond oil or jojoba oil (for hydration)
Step-by-Step Instructions:
- Prepare Your Cloves: If you have whole cloves, grind them into a fine powder. The finer the powder, the smoother your mask will be.
- Mix the Ingredients: In a small, clean bowl, combine the ground cloves, honey, lime juice, and carrier oil. Stir well until you have a smooth paste. Add a little more oil if it’s too thick, or a tiny bit more ground clove if it’s too runny.
- Patch Test FIRST: This step is crucial! Before applying to your face, apply a tiny amount of the mixture to a small, discreet area of your skin (like behind your ear or on your inner arm). Wait 24 hours to ensure you have no irritation or allergic reaction.
- Apply the Mask: If the patch test is clear, apply a thin, even layer of the mask to your clean face, avoiding the delicate eye area and lips.
- Relax and Rinse: Leave the mask on for about 10-15 minutes. Then, rinse thoroughly with lukewarm water, gently massaging your skin in circular motions to help with mild exfoliation.
- Moisturize: Follow up with your favorite moisturizer to lock in hydration.
Important Considerations & Safety Tips
- Frequency: It’s recommended to use this mask no more than once a week. Over-exfoliation or overuse of certain ingredients can irritate the skin.
- Sun Sensitivity: Lime juice can increase sun sensitivity. Always use sunscreen diligently after using this mask, especially if you’ll be outdoors.
- Storage: Prepare this mask fresh each time you use it. Natural ingredients can spoil quickly.
- Avoid Broken Skin: Do not apply any clove preparation to broken, irritated, or sensitive skin.
- Listen to Your Skin: If you experience any discomfort, redness, or itching, rinse off the mask immediately and discontinue use.
